A neighborhood gem in W. Seattle convenient (coming or going) to the Fauntleroy ferry and Lincoln Park. A charming, classic, brick & mortar building houses the café. Walk up to the window which is a pretty good setup as an alternative to their cozy interior during the pandemic. There’s short-term parking in front. Good coffee and homemade food with excellent service makes it a pleasure to swing by to pick up a coffee. An auto-bubble machine makes it kid-friendly and there are dogs treats from the coffee window for pet owners! We love the smoothies (nutty and berry), scones, twice-baked almond croissant, super-burrito (vegan and veg option) the smoked salmon bagel, and Mom’s BLAT. And it’s not uncommon for something to be coming out of the oven as you arrive. A handful of vegetarian and vegan options are offered as well. Espresso is "Raven's Dark Roast", one of our favorites, with all the typical alternative milk options. Ask about their “Take & Bake” options in the freezer. Location is a nice peaceful & pleasant residential neighborhood corner just off of 35th, on the way to the Fauntleroy ferry. Bus 21 https://www.thebirdhousews.com/#/

The first location of this great ice cream shop opened on Bainbridge Island in 2006. The second in Poulsbo. Both are fun day trip locations to poke around shops, rent kayaks, eat at restaurants or take walks in the woods. Mora has unusual flavors made with wonderful ingredients the old-fashioned way. 88 acre camping park with 1500 ft of salt water beach front on Hood Canal. Stunning views of the Olympic Mountains.
